On Fri, Apr 19, 2019 at 09:17:27PM +0200, Clément Péron wrote:
> Allwinner H6 has a different mapping for the fifo register controller.
>
> Actually only the fifo tx flush bit is used.
>
> Add a new quirk to know the correct fifo tx flush bit.

> @@ -169,16 +181,25 @@ struct sun4i_spdif_dev {
>       struct snd_soc_dai_driver cpu_dai_drv;
>       struct regmap *regmap;
>       struct snd_dmaengine_dai_dma_data dma_params_tx;
> +     const struct sun4i_spdif_quirks *quirks;

I guess this will generate a warning since the structure hasn't been
defined yet?

> +};
> +
> +struct sun4i_spdif_quirks {
> +     unsigned int reg_dac_txdata;    /* TX FIFO offset for DMA config */
> +     unsigned int reg_fctl_ftx;      /* TX FIFO flush bitmask */
> +     bool has_reset;

You don't really need to move it around, you can just add the
structure prototype.

If you do want to move it around, then please do so in a separate patch
